Frequently asked questions about Track Academy

What does Track Academy do?

Track Academy helps young people realise they are more than the circumstances they are born into, fulfil their true potential and develop as positive members of their community. Track Academy?s strategic headings namely; Educational Support; Athlete Development and Mentoring helps young people are affected by the social and economic condition of both the environment and the people around them.

How much income did Track Academy report in 2024?

Track Academy reported total income of £366k and reported expenditure of £283k for the financial year ending 2024, based on the most recent annual return filed with the Charity Commission.

When was Track Academy registered as a charity?

Track Academy was registered with the Charity Commission for England and Wales on 2 November 2015 as charity number 1164222. It has been registered for 11 years.

Who runs Track Academy?

Track Academy is governed by a board of 6 trustees. The chair of trustees is Frederik Reynaert. Trustees are legally responsible for the charity's governance and are listed in full on its profile.

Where does Track Academy operate?

Track Academy operates across 10 areas, including Barnet, Brent, Camden and 7 others. The full list is shown on its profile.

Is Track Academy a registered charity?

Yes — Track Academy is a registered charity in England and Wales, charity number 1164222.
